导航
首页 » 短片 » 正则表达式替换
正则表达式替换

正则表达式替换

主演:
徐光明 
备注:
已完结
扩展:
科幻 动作 战争 
点击:
792271
地区:
俄罗斯
导演:
黄凰 
年代:
2002 
更新:
2024-06-02
语言:
英语,法语,法语
剧情:
『正则表达式替换』介绍:正则表达式替换

正则表达式替换:简化文本处(👿)理的利器

在计算机科学和信息技术领域,文本处理是一个常见而重(🍇)要的任务。正则表达式(Regular Expression)是一种(🕢)强大的工具,被广泛应用于文本搜索、匹配和替换等场景。通过简单的语法规则,正则表达式可以在文本中查找并替换指定的模式,大大提高了文本处理(🖋)的效率。

正则表达式的核心思想是通(🔐)过定(🗃)义一种模式来描述所匹配的字符串特征。一个简单的例子是,在文本中查找所有以数字开头的单词。可以使用正则表达式“\d\w*”来实现:其中"\d"表示一个数字,"\w"表示一个字母或数字,"*"表示前一个字符可以出现零次或多次。通过这(🤧)个正则表达式,可以迅速找到并替换所有满足条(🤜)件的单词。

在具体应用中,正则表达式的替换功(☕)能常常被广泛使用。替(📇)换操作可以将(🚘)匹配到的(💞)字符串替换为指定的内容,从而实现文本中的批量替换。例如,可以使用(🐭)正则表达式替换功能在HTML文档中将所有的(😇)链接地址替换为"www.example.com",或者将一段文本中所有的日期格式标准化为“YYYY-MM-DD”的形式。

使用正则表达式进行(💛)替换时,通常需要使用相关的(🍝)API或工具。许多编程语言都提供(🚝)了内置的正则表达式替换函数,如Java中的replaceAll()方法、Python中的re.sub()函数等。这些函数通常接受两个参数:一(♿)个正则表达式模式和一个(🥣)用于替换的字符串。通过调用这些函数,可以实现灵活且高(😳)效的替(🏫)换操作。

在实际应用中,正则表达式的替换功能可以极大地简化复杂文本处理任务。例如,在日志分析中,可以使用正则表达式(⛑)替换功能从大量的日志(🧠)文件中(🐀)提取出(🔈)所需的信息。在文本编辑器中,可以利用正则表达式替换功(🦌)能批量修改文件中的字符串。在数据清洗和预处理过程中,正则表(🥛)达式的替(🕓)换功能也可以用来清除异常数据,并(🔞)将其替换为合适的内容。

然而,正则表达式替换也存在一些限制和注意事项。首先,正则表达式(🍨)的语法规(🈴)则相对复杂,因此在编写和调试时可能需要花费一定的时间(🧤)和精力。另外,正则表达式替换往往是一次性的,不容易复用。如果需要多次使用同一个替换规则,可以(🏩)考虑将其封装为函数或者提取为单独的模块,以提高代码的(🐁)可维护性。

总而言之,正(🛃)则表达式替换是一(💙)种强大的文本处理工具,能够(💞)极大地提升(⏸)文本处理的效率和灵活性。通过定义简洁而准确的正则(⏲)表达式模式,我们(🚝)可以迅速地查找和替换文本(🗓)中的指定内容。虽然使用正则(💧)表达式进行替换可(⬇)能需要一定的学习和实践,但掌握了它的技巧之后,我们(👫)就能够(📩)更加高效地处理各(🔮)种文本任务,从而节省时间和精力。

详细
猜你喜欢
  • 进阶的主母

    郁葱,刘胤君,朱近桐,代高政

  • 处子之山(剧情解说)

    贡纳·永松,伊尔穆尔·克里斯蒂安·斯多蒂尔,Sigurjón,Kjartansson,Margrét,Helga,Jóhannsdóttir,Franziska,Una,Dagsdóttir,Arnar,Jónsson,Thorir,S?mundsson,Torsteinn,Gunnarsson,Frierik,Frieriksson,Walter,Grímsson,Sigureur,Skúlason,Halldór,Laxness,Halldórsson,Helga,Kristín,Helgadótti

  • 铁旗门国语

    郭追,江生,王力,鹿峰,龙天翔,梁耀文

  • 彗星来的那一夜第二季

    张雨剑,鲁照华,虞祎杰,黄锶骐,秦楚明,何育骏

  • ANGOLMOIS 元寇合战记

    小野友树,Lynn,小山力也,乃村健次,斋藤志郎,堀江瞬,竹内良太,小林裕介,滨田贤二,柴田秀胜,铃木达央,立花慎之介,小野贤章,Volcano太田,小松未可子,米山明日美,原奈津子,子安武人,利根健太朗,松山鹰志

《正则表达式替换》剧情简介
『正则表达式替换』介绍:正则表达式替换

正则表达式替换:简化文本处(👿)理的利器

在计算机科学和信息技术领域,文本处理是一个常见而重(🍇)要的任务。正则表达式(Regular Expression)是一种(🕢)强大的工具,被广泛应用于文本搜索、匹配和替换等场景。通过简单的语法规则,正则表达式可以在文本中查找并替换指定的模式,大大提高了文本处理(🖋)的效率。

正则表达式的核心思想是通(🔐)过定(🗃)义一种模式来描述所匹配的字符串特征。一个简单的例子是,在文本中查找所有以数字开头的单词。可以使用正则表达式“\d\w*”来实现:其中"\d"表示一个数字,"\w"表示一个字母或数字,"*"表示前一个字符可以出现零次或多次。通过这(🤧)个正则表达式,可以迅速找到并替换所有满足条(🤜)件的单词。

在具体应用中,正则表达式的替换功(☕)能常常被广泛使用。替(📇)换操作可以将(🚘)匹配到的(💞)字符串替换为指定的内容,从而实现文本中的批量替换。例如,可以使用(🐭)正则表达式替换功能在HTML文档中将所有的(😇)链接地址替换为"www.example.com",或者将一段文本中所有的日期格式标准化为“YYYY-MM-DD”的形式。

使用正则表达式进行(💛)替换时,通常需要使用相关的(🍝)API或工具。许多编程语言都提供(🚝)了内置的正则表达式替换函数,如Java中的replaceAll()方法、Python中的re.sub()函数等。这些函数通常接受两个参数:一(♿)个正则表达式模式和一个(🥣)用于替换的字符串。通过调用这些函数,可以实现灵活且高(😳)效的替(🏫)换操作。

在实际应用中,正则表达式的替换功能可以极大地简化复杂文本处理任务。例如,在日志分析中,可以使用正则表达式(⛑)替换功能从大量的日志(🧠)文件中(🐀)提取出(🔈)所需的信息。在文本编辑器中,可以利用正则表达式替换功(🦌)能批量修改文件中的字符串。在数据清洗和预处理过程中,正则表(🥛)达式的替(🕓)换功能也可以用来清除异常数据,并(🔞)将其替换为合适的内容。

然而,正则表达式替换也存在一些限制和注意事项。首先,正则表达式(🍨)的语法规(🈴)则相对复杂,因此在编写和调试时可能需要花费一定的时间(🧤)和精力。另外,正则表达式替换往往是一次性的,不容易复用。如果需要多次使用同一个替换规则,可以(🏩)考虑将其封装为函数或者提取为单独的模块,以提高代码的(🐁)可维护性。

总而言之,正(🛃)则表达式替换是一(💙)种强大的文本处理工具,能够(💞)极大地提升(⏸)文本处理的效率和灵活性。通过定义简洁而准确的正则(⏲)表达式模式,我们(🚝)可以迅速地查找和替换文本(🗓)中的指定内容。虽然使用正则(💧)表达式进行替换可(⬇)能需要一定的学习和实践,但掌握了它的技巧之后,我们(👫)就能够(📩)更加高效地处理各(🔮)种文本任务,从而节省时间和精力。